Solution for 4(x-3)=7x-18 equation:


Simplifying
4(x + -3) = 7x + -18

Reorder the terms:
4(-3 + x) = 7x + -18
(-3 * 4 + x * 4) = 7x + -18
(-12 + 4x) = 7x + -18

Reorder the terms:
-12 + 4x = -18 + 7x

Solving
-12 + 4x = -18 + 7x

Solving for variable 'x'.

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add '-7x' to each side of the equation.
-12 + 4x + -7x = -18 + 7x + -7x

Combine like terms: 4x + -7x = -3x
-12 + -3x = -18 + 7x + -7x

Combine like terms: 7x + -7x = 0
-12 + -3x = -18 + 0
-12 + -3x = -18

Add '12' to each side of the equation.
-12 + 12 + -3x = -18 + 12

Combine like terms: -12 + 12 = 0
0 + -3x = -18 + 12
-3x = -18 + 12

Combine like terms: -18 + 12 = -6
-3x = -6

Divide each side by '-3'.
x = 2

Simplifying
x = 2
